OER CX1549T 1968-72 Chevrolet/GMC C/K Truck; Vent Window Assembly with Tinted Glass; LH Features:
OER® Authorized reproduction of the original side vent window assembly designed for use on 1968-1972 Chevrolet and GMC truck models. Each vent window assembly will replace the complete vent window glass and frame unit. Includes all components listed below. Completely assembled and ready to install! Note: Cosmetically correct for 1968-1972 models. Will fit 1967 models without modification. Assembled with 1968-1972 style vent handles.
Vent Window Glass Assembly Includes:- Division Bar with Felt
- Stainless Steel Outer Division Bar
- Chrome Frame
- Vent Glass Rubber
- Tinted Glass
- Vent Handle
- Brackets, Hinges and Installation Hardware
- 1968-1972 Chevrolet Pickup Truck (driver side)
- 1968-1972 Chevrolet Suburban (driver side)
- 1969-1972 Chevrolet Blazer (driver side)
- 1968-1972 GMC Pickup Truck (driver side)
- 1968-1972 GMC Suburban (driver side)
- 1970-1972 GMC Jimmy (driver side)
